DR Gary C. Sieck, Ph.D., is the Vernon F. and Earline D. Dale Professor and Distinguished Investigator of Physiology & Biomedical Engineering at Mayo Clinic and was department Chair and Dean for Research Academic Affairs.

He was President of the American Physiological Society (APS) and President of the Association of Chairs of Departments of Physiology (ACDP). He served as Editor-in-Chief of the Journal of Applied Physiology and Physiology, and is currently an Associate Editor of Comprehensive Physiology and FASEB BioAdvances.

He received a Ph.D. in Physiology and Biophysics from the University of Nebraska Medical Center (UNMC) in 1976 and completed postdoctoral training in Neurophysiology at UCLA in 1979, where he continued as a faculty member in the Department of Anatomy and Cell Biology.

In 1987, he joined the faculty in the Department of Biomedical Engineering at the University of Southern California where he remained until 1990 when he moved to Mayo Clinic. He has trained 24 Ph.D. graduate students and 81 postdoctoral fellows. His research has been continuously funded by multiple NIH grants since 1981 and focuses on neural control of respiratory muscles. He has published 460 peer-reviewed papers with >20,00 citations and an H-index of 73.
